We also have Penny who it seems has an adrenal tumor, we have been treating
her first we put her on C-TAMOXIFEN 0.1cc by mouth 2 times a day, then
discontinued that and started LYSODREN 1/4 cc. daily for 5 days then once a
week thereafter.  After starting that her hair on her head began growing but
still not on the back and still a swollen vulva so we went back to the
C-TAMOXIFEN twice a day.  She has picked up in the energy department but no
more new hair and still the swollen vulva.  Our ver has not done an adrenal
surgery.  He has the equipment for it but if he does it she will be his
first.  At this point neither of us knows the success rate of this surgery
and if in fact it is worth the risk.  We would very much like some in put on
that too.
